Imen H.

Back End Developer

690 dollar
Freelancer
7 ans
Bagneux, FRANCE

Mon expérience

Voir plus

SFR BusinessJuly 2016 - Présent

Etudes de projets:
- Analyse et correction des spécifications fonctionnelles
- Rédaction de cahiers de tests fonctionnels et techniques
- Validation des fonctionnalités développées par les développeurs
- Automatisation des tests fonctionnels avec SELENIUM
- Gestion des anomalies sur Jira/Clarify
- Gestion et archivage des scripts automatisés avec SVN Tortoise/GIT
- Déploiement en production et support post déploiement
- Suivi les erreurs de déploiements des applications sur les environnements de validation, Recette, et préproduction
- Développement d’un outil de comparaison qui permet de comparer les anciennes et les nouvelles fonctionnalités d’Orange en PERL
- Développement des web services REST & SOAP pour l’éligibilité par ND et par adresse en PERL et JAVA
- Développement d’un mécanisme qui permet de réaliser la bascule d’appel selon le besoin sur le web service REST ou le web service SOAP
- Développement d’un outil de comparaison pour comparer les web services SFR en appelant le web service SOAP et le web service REST en parallèle
- Création et déploiement des fichiers WSDL sous PAWS
- Développement d’un outil interne d’importation des données réseau et le paramétrage des nouveaux services
- Développeur FullStack sur un outil qui autorise la conservation du numéro géographique (01-05) et fin des ZNE, lors d’un déménagement au sein de la même Zone
- Conception et développement des IHM en PHP
- Création des procédures et des fonctions SQL
- Développement d’un outil qui pilote l’envoi des fichiers de différents fournisseurs vers un ou plusieurs serveurs au même temps via FTP
- Développement d’IHM, de composants métiers en JAVA
- Développer des nouvelles fonctionnalités en PHP liées à l’éligibilité d’une ligne à partir de son adresse
- Installation et configuration des libraires PERL et PHP sur des serveurs
- Installation et configuration des SSA sur une nouvelle plateforme
- Configuration et développement des fonctions en perl permettant l’accès à Orange via PAWS
Voir plus

CESBIOApril 2015 - September 2015

Implémentation d'un nouveau format de sortie des données dans DART : HDF5 (java, C++) :
- Analyser et intercepter l’output existant du projet DART (simulateur des rayons atmosphérique) afin d’optimiser la taille des fichiers sortant (validation et changement des formats de sortie des données) (C++)
- Réaliser une interface d’affichage des données output en java Swing
- Environnement Technique : Java, Swing, C++, Oracle, Eclipse, Git, SVN
Voir plus

Laboratoire G-SCOP GrenobleMarch 2014 - July 2014

Développement du module graphique d’un logiciel de simulation de risques (Java, Graphiti) :
- Conception des cas de risques
- Développer une interface graphique permettant de décrire le modèle de cas de risque avec une approche BPMN simplifiée
- Développement des cas de risques en utilisant le Framework Graphiti qui basé sur l’architecture MVC
- Afficher les cas de risques en interface graphique
- Réaliser des tests unitaires
- Environnement Technique : JAVA, GRAPHITI, ECLIPSE, GIT
Voir plus

MINISTERE DE TECHNOLOGIE ET DE L’INDUSTRIEJune 2013 - August 2013

Améliorer le système d’information de gestion et de suivi des services d’appui à la création d’entreprises (J2EE, STRUTS, TOPLINK) :
- Conception de l’application
- Disposer d’une procédure d’authentification des promoteurs
- Réalisation des Interfaces de saisie des détails des users ainsi les projets
- Réalisation du Tableau de board
- Gestion d’habilitation des users
- Gestion de l’historique des users
- Gestion du suivi des services d’appui
- Réalisation des tests unitaires
Environnement Technique : Java, J2EE Struts MySQL, Eclipse Toplink, Tomcat, Maven Mantis
Voir plus

ENSI - Ecole Nationale des Sciences de l'InformatiqueFebruary 2013 - May 2013

Développement d’une application de gestion de projet avec la méthodologie SCRUM (.Net, C#) :
- L’application est dédiée aux acteurs suivants : Scum Master, Product Owner et l’équipe de développement dont chacun sa propre session après une authentification

L’application permet l’équipe de développement de :
- S’authentifier
- Accéder à ses tâches à développer dans chaque sprint

L’application permet le Scrum Master de :
- S’authentifier
- Gérer les membres de l’équipe de développemen
- Décomposer un projet en sprint
- Vérifier le productbacklog initial de projet et à chaque sprint
- Affecter une tâche à un sprint
- Contrôler et suivre l’évolution du projet
- Présenter le burndownchart du projet

L’application permet le Product Owner de :
- S’authentifier
- Ajouter un nouveau projet
- Planifier le projet
- Présenter le product backlog du projet
- Suivre l’évolution du travail avec l’équipe de développement et le Scrum Master
- Vérifier et valider les livraisons

Environnement Technique : C#, .Net, Visual studio

Voir plus

ENSI - Ecole Nationale des Sciences de l'InformatiqueJune 2012 - July 2012

Réalisation d’un outil générique de sécurisation des applications (Java) :
- Cryptage selon algorithme bien définit, les algorithmes existent dans l’Api WSS4J
- Création Jeton
- Décryptage selon algorithme bien définit, lire et écrire le format XMLdesign par XMLsec

Environnement Technique : Java, XML, XMLsec, Eclipse, Maven Repository (WSS4j)

Mes compétences

Frameworks

Sentry

Analysis methods and tools

Scrum

IT Infrastructure

Linux, Unix, Git

Open Source solutions

FileZilla, Putty

Languages

C++, Perl, JavaScript, PL/SQL, Shell Scripting, SQL, HTML, C#, C++ 11, Java, Perl scripting, XML, UML, PHP, CSS

Databases

MySQL, TOAD

Environment of Development

Eclipse, Maven, SVN, Visual Studio

Application servers

Oracle Database Server

Software testing

SoapUI

Other

VTOM

Middleware

Jenkins

Mes études et formations

Certificat ISTQB, ISTQB fondation, test informatique - ISTQB CERTIFICATION INSTITUTE2022 - 2022

ELK - DATA2INNOV2021 - 2021

DEMARCHE AGILE - Actinuum2020 - 2020

FORMATION FRAMEWORK JAVA SPRING - IB la défense2018 - 2018

INGENIEUR INFORMATIQUE « INTELLIGENCE ARTIFICIELLE » - ENSI - Ecole Nationale des Sciences de l'Informatique2011 - 2014